Hello everyone, looking for some suggestions from the group.
I have a set of Paulson Classics/Trademarks up to $1000 chip. I was looking to add some $5000 chips. I know they don't make them that high but does anyone have a suggestion for me. Maybe a paulson Casino chip or another clay. I've seen the new Inplay chips and was thinking maybe their $5000. Would appreciate any suggestion you guys have.
Thanks
-Billy O
Go with a plaque. You're never going to have a chip match perfectly (unless they come out with a new $5k chip) so why not go with something that looks nice and is non-specific . Daveyboy might still have some $5k plaques left. Check his marketplace forum.
I got 40 5K plaques and 8 25K plaques from daveyboy to go with my Paulson's. By far the best solution and pretty spiffy looking to boot - in my opinion anyway.
